code 02 15 undefined??????

I was driving home today and the cel came on. I checked the codes and got 02 15. The decoder in the stickies says that it is undefined.
EDIT: It is the EVAP canister vent control valve

OK, I figured out that code 02 15 is also code P1446. Another site lists this as "EVAP Canister Vent Control Valve (EVAP-VCV) ." Would somebody explain this to me?

i got the same thing and haven't done shiet with it yet. The evap canister is located in the rear driver side of your car. WD-40 it and pop it back in.


Thats what i was told, but i have yet to do so.
